Description/History

Jeff Delavega, owner of the Old Post Office Building (c. 1894) at 130 N. Main Street, plans to remove the slipcovers from the second floor of the building on the front and south side facades. The north façade has been painted with a mural that the owner is obligated to maintain. 

 

Mr. Delavega would like to apply for the applicable Historic Tax Exemptions. As the first step, he has applied for Historic Landmark status. A study of the project and estimated tax savings from the exemptions are attached.

 

Recommendation

Staff recommends approval with the following conditions depending on the applicant’s schedule:

 

1.                     that the Commission recommend a Level 1 (25%) tax exemption for landmark designation, increased to a Level 3 (50%) tax exemption when the slipcovers are removed; or

 

2.                     a Level 3 tax exemption when the slipcovers are removed.
